             Subpart E_Reevaluation of Stage 3 Restrictions

 

Sec. 161.417  Notification of status of restrictions and agreements 

not meeting conditions-of-approval criteria.



    If the FAA has withdrawn all or part of a previous approval made 

under subpart D of this part, the relevant portion of the Stage 3 

restriction must be rescinded. The operator of the affected airport 

shall notify the FAA of the operator's action with regard to a 

restriction affecting Stage 3 aircraft operations that has been found 

not to meet the criteria of Sec. 161.305. Restrictions in agreements 

determined by the FAA not to meet conditions for approval may not be 

enforced with respect to Stage 3 aircraft operations.
